CHAPTER 10
Wednesday morning began early with a knock on the door. Enid opened the door, her eyes half closed.
“Good morning, Aunt Enid.”
“Good morning dear. Your knock on the door is beginning to be my wake up call!”
“I know. Sorry!”
“Not a problem, but I do need to have a key made for you. Come on in. How was Rachel this morning?”
“She was okay. She rested well last night and didn’t seem stressed when I left. She did tell me to hurry back.”
“How did you rest?”
“So-so, I guess. I dreamed a lot. I know I did, but I can’t remember much. Probably a good thing.”
“I know you don’t have much time, so you go on and shower and get ready for school. I’ll make you a breakfast sandwich and fill a coffee mug so you can leave and not have to drive so fast.”
“That sounds like a good idea. What about you?”
“I’m fine although still half asleep. I’ll have breakfast and shower after you leave.”
Thirty minutes later, Miranda left for school. Thirty minutes after that, Enid left for the library.
As soon as she got to the library and deposited her belongings in her office, Enid began searching the microfilm in earnest beginning with the news articles on the roll for The Bakersville Guardian. In rapid succession, she found at least one article and sometimes two or three on each of the ancestors of Eli, Howard, Adeline, and Charlie all in chronological order, all during 1860, and all matching the documents Benjamin had copied.
As I suspected, Enid thought, the list is in order of appearance on the film. Benjamin must have worked from the census list looking for the first name to appear in the Guardian. The articles matched those in the stapled sets Grace had collected and hidden. After skimming each in turn, Enid printed the pages on which each of the articles appeared.
I need at least two more before I switch to court records as Patrick isn’t inclined to treat these four as suspects, at least not for now. She continued rolling the microfilm forward.
This time, she had to scroll all the way to May 1861 before she found anything about anyone else on the list. Sure enough, the next person found was the ancestor of number five, Brother Robert Allen. Enid skimmed the article, which mentioned an upcoming trial date. She pressed the print button and looked at her watch.
I would stop, but I would like to find the article discussing the trial and its verdict, and I would like to find at least one more ancestor. She scrolled forward quickly until she reached the trial date and then slowed down. She soon found the article on the trial and its verdict.
“Good.” She looked around to see if any patrons had entered the genealogy room or heard her. Reassured she remained alone, she continued talking to herself. “I’ll look a little longer and then switch to court records. I hate for Brother Robert to be the first suspect we interview, but that’s how we said we would proceed.
